The Science Made Simple
At their core, dry batteries suspend electrolyte in fiberglass mats instead of sloshing liquid around. This design:
- Eliminates acid stratification
- Prevents terminal corrosion
- Allows installation in any orientation
Wait, No... Let's Clarify
Actually, while most people think "dry" means completely moisture-free, the electrolyte is still present - it's just immobilized. This technical nuance explains why Highjoule's batteries can deliver 2,000+ cycles at 80% depth of discharge while maintaining safety.
